History was made last Monday in Tarmonbarry, when our St Michael's U16 Girls from Ardcarne and Kilronan parishes joined together to beat Oran in a tightly contested U16 County final. This is the first time for our Ladies club to win a county title since its formation.  Congratulations and well done to the girls who showed fantastic skill and fight to get us over the finish line, it was heart stopping. There were major celebrations afterwards with a large following from both parishes who came out to support the girls. Many thanks to you all. A major congratulations go to their management team of Eddie Heslin. Harry Rynn. Joan Tiernan and Pat Mc Tiernan who with their guidance and support brought this team to this historic win. Our Division 3 u12 team had a busy week, playing away to St Faithleachs on Tuesday evening and to Tulsk at home on Saturday last. The team continued their fine form of recent weeks and emerged comfortable winners in both games. All of the panel have made huge progress since the start of the year and have now reached the Division 3 final. Details to be confirmed. Well done to players and coaches. 

Our u14s played Western Gaels away in the Division 2 League last Thursday. The lads put in a great effort and were in the game up to last quarter before the home side emerged as winners. They will now prepare for the Shield semi-final.

Our u16 boys team will play their Division 2 Shield semi-final next weekend at home, details to be confirmed.
